平台架构与SEO基础能力
要理解Shopify和WordPress在SEO上的差异,首先得从它们的底层架构说起。Shopify是一个SaaS(软件即服务)平台,所有技术层面,包括服务器、安全、软件更新,都由Shopify团队统一管理。这对用户来说,意味着上手简单,无需担心技术维护。但从SEO角度看,这种封闭性也带来了一些限制。例如,网站的URL结构默认包含“/pages/”或“/collections/”等路径,虽然可以修改,但不如WordPress的Permalink(永久链接)系统那样可以完全自定义。核心的页面加载速度,很大程度上依赖于你选择的主题和安装的App数量,如果优化不当,容易变得臃肿。
反观WordPress,它是一个开源的内容管理系统(CMS),你需要自己购买主机、负责维护。这听起来复杂,但却赋予了SEO极大的灵活性。你可以通过轻量级的主题、缓存插件和图像优化等手段,将网站速度优化到极致。更重要的是,你可以完全控制网站的每个HTML标签、结构化数据的部署,以及精细到每个页面的元标签设置。这种自由度是专业SEO人员非常看重的。根据HTTP Archive的数据,在移动端,核心网页指标(Core Web Vitals)表现最佳的网站中,由高度优化的WordPress驱动的站点占据了相当大的比例。
内容管理与SEO扩展性
内容是SEO的基石,而两个平台对内容的管理方式截然不同。Shopify最初是为电商设计的,其博客功能相对基础。虽然能满足产品描述和基础文章发布,但在处理复杂的内容结构、自定义文章类型或大规模内容矩阵时,就显得力不从心。你很难在Shopify上轻松创建一个带有复杂分类和标签的知识库。
WordPress则是不折不扣的内容之王。其古腾堡编辑器以及众多高级页面构建器(如Elementor、Divi)让创建丰富多样的内容形式变得轻而易举。对于需要大量内容来构建主题权威性的网站来说,WordPress是天然的选择。其海量的SEO插件,如Shopify VS WordPress SEO,提供了从XML站点地图生成、内容分析到模式标记等一站式解决方案。Yoast或RankMath这类插件不仅能指导你优化内容,还能直接与技术SEO要素对接,这是Shopify的App生态系统难以比拟的深度。
技术SEO的精细控制与自动化
技术SEO是决定网站在搜索引擎中可见性的关键。我们通过一个表格来直观对比两者在关键技术SEO功能上的表现:
| 技术SEO功能 | Shopify | WordPress |
|---|---|---|
| URL结构自定义 | 有限制,部分路径不可更改 | 完全自定义,可设置最优关键词路径 |
| 页面加载速度优化 | 依赖主题和App,优化有上限 | 通过缓存插件、CDN、图像优化可达到极高性能 |
| 结构化数据(Schema Markup) | 自动生成基础产品Schema,自定义困难 | 通过插件或代码完全自定义,支持多种Schema类型 |
| canonical标签与meta robots控制 | 基础控制,高级设置需修改代码 | 插件或编辑器内一键精细控制每个页面 |
| 站点地图(Sitemap) | 自动生成,但自定义能力弱 | 插件生成,可包含排除特定页面,提交更高效 |
从表格可以看出,WordPress在技术SEO的精细度上优势明显。例如,对于产品页,Shopify会自动生成包含价格和库存信息的Product Schema,这很好。但如果你需要为本地业务添加LocalBusiness Schema,或者在文章页添加Article Schema,在Shopify上实现起来就非常麻烦,通常需要修改主题代码。而在WordPress中,通过SEO插件可以轻松为不同页面类型添加对应的结构化数据,这对提升搜索结果的丰富片段(Rich Snippets)出现几率至关重要。
插件与应用生态的成本与效率
两个平台都通过插件(WordPress)或应用(Shopify)来扩展功能,但生态系统的逻辑不同。Shopify应用商店里的SEO应用,很多是围绕产品页面优化、Google Shopping feed管理等电商特定需求设计的。这些应用通常是月费制,每个高级功能都可能需要额外付费。长期下来,安装多个App不仅会增加每月开支,App之间的代码冲突还可能拖慢网站速度,形成恶性循环。
WordPress的插件生态则更为庞大和开放。核心的SEO插件(如Yoast SEO免费版)已经提供了非常强大的功能,足以满足大多数网站的需求。高级功能通常是一次性购买或年费,选择更多样。更重要的是,你可以找到专注于某个细分领域的插件,比如专门优化图片的Smush,专门管理重定向的Redirection,从而实现更专业、更轻量化的优化。
本地化与多语言SEO支持
对于目标市场不止一个国家的企业,多语言SEO和hreflang标签的实现是重中之重。Shopify通过如Langify这类第三方应用来实现多语言,但这又是一个需要持续付费的服务,且设置过程相对复杂。原生对hreflang的支持较弱,需要依赖应用或手动代码注入。
WordPress在这方面则有强大的插件如WPML或Polylang。这些插件是专门为多语言网站设计的,能够自动或半自动地处理hreflang标签,管理不同语言版本的内容和URL结构,与SEO插件也能很好地协同工作。这对于希望深耕特定区域市场,需要精准向不同国家用户传递信号的网站来说,是更稳健和高效的选择。
长期维护与搜索引擎算法适应性
搜索引擎的算法在不断更新,一个成功的网站需要能够快速适应这些变化。WordPress由于其开放性和庞大的开发者社区,一旦有重要的算法更新(比如核心网页指标成为排名因素),市场上很快就会涌现出相应的优化插件和教程,帮助你快速调整策略。你可以随时更换主机商来提升性能,有绝对的主动权。
Shopify的更新则由平台统一推动。好处是你无需操心,坏处是如果你的网站有特殊需求,只能被动等待平台更新。当谷歌强调页面体验时,Shopify会整体优化其平台,但具体到你的店铺,能做的深度优化相对有限,尤其是在你不懂代码的情况下。从长远来看,WordPress赋予了网站所有者更强的抗风险能力和适应性。
选择哪个平台,归根结底是选择一种网站建设和成长的模式。如果你的业务核心是快速上线一个电商店铺,且不愿投入过多精力在技术细节上,Shopify的“一站式”服务是合理的选择。但如果你追求的是对搜索引擎排名最大程度的控制力,致力于通过深度内容和技术优化构建长期的有机流量护城河,那么WordPress提供的自由度和强大生态,无疑是更强大的武器。这不仅仅是工具的选择,更是战略路径的选择。